Birmingham airport long-stay parking: changes to entry and exit procedures
Passengers booking Birmingham airport Long Stay parking should note that the entry and exit procedures have changed:
An Automatic Number Plate Recognition (ANPR) system is in place so it is essential that customers have entered the correct vehicle registration when making their booking.
Customers should bring a copy of their booking confirmation with them.
Arrival Procedures:
Customers should drive up to the entry barrier - your car registration will be read and you will be automatically issued a ticket. Keep this ticket safe as it will be needed on your return. Make your way to any available space and park your car.
If a ticket is not automatically dispensed, please press for assistance and explain to the operator that your vehicle has not been recognised and quote your booking reference. A member of staff will then issue you ticket.
Departure Procedures:
On return to Birmingham airport transfer directly to the car park and return to your car.
Drive to the exit barrier and insert your entry ticket for your booking to be validated.
If you have over stayed the extra amount will be displayed and payment can be made at the barrier.

Changes to Arora International Hotel Heathrow transfers
Passengers booking the Arora International Hotel at Heathrow should note that the Arora is no longer served by the Heathrow Hoppa bus.
Free transfers between the hotel and all four terminals are available on public buses.
Buses U3, 75 and 76 run to terminals 1 and 3, and bus 423 runs to terminal 5. Transfers should take between six and 10 minutes.
Customers flying from terminal 4 should catch the bus to terminals 1 and 3, then the Heathrow Connect train or bus 555 to terminal 4.
The hotel also has a taxi firm which it recommends, Heathrow Chauffeurs. A taxi will cost about £8 to terminals 1 and 3, about £14 to terminal 4 and about £12 to terminal 5. (Prices are subject to change).

New Heathrow airport parking company
A new budget airport parking company has arrived at London Heathrow airport.
Park Wise is a fully secure BAA site situated just 6-12 minutes from Heathrow's Terminals 1 & 3.
Transfers operate 24 hours a day on a request basis.
Heathrow aiport parking prices start from just £56.80 for an 8 day stay or from just £82.70 for a 15 day stay subject to change.
Please note that customers are required to hand over their car keys as the vehicles will be parked for them.

Bristol Airport parking retains ParkMark award
All Bristol Airport parking's on-site car parks have retained the Park Mark Safer Parking award.
The airport, which gained full ParkMark accreditation in 2008, holds the Park Mark award for its seven car parks including the Silver Zone, Long Stay, Short Stay and the Drop-off Car Park.

Gatwick signs 5-year agreement with APCOA
Gatwick Airport has signed a five-year agreement with APCOA to provide a fully managed pre-booking, yield management and call centre service for its Gatwick Airport parking.
The airport is the world’s largest airport for pre-booked car parking.
Passengers booking their airport parking at Gatwick will now be offered a clear five-step process that enables passengers to select and book their space in less than two minutes.
Amendments and cancellations up to 24 hours in advance are supported and the system is fully integrated with the existing car park equipment also operated by APCOA, allowing pre-booked customers a seamless entry and exit from the car park.

Detail changes for Stansted long-stay and mid-stay parking
There has been a minor change in arrival procedure for Stansted Mid Stay and Stansted Long Stay airport parking - highlighted in red.
Arrival Procedures:
The car park has an automatic number plate recognition (ANPR) system, so please make sure you enter your vehicle registration number correctly when you make your booking. You should bring your booking confirmation to the car park.
On arrival drive up to the entry barrier, the machine will read and recognise your car registration number. This should take about 15 seconds. A ticket will be printed showing your booking reference and the barrier will lift. Park your car and transfer to the airport.
If the barrier does not give you a ticket within 15 seconds, press the help button for assistance.
